Introduction to Xi'an drum music

Xi'an drum music is a large-scale folk music that has been popular in Xi'an (ancient Chang'an) and its surrounding areas for thousands of years.
In ancient Chang'an and its surrounding areas, especially in the northern foot of Qinling Mountains, there are many temples and Taoist temples, whose temple fairs and folk music clubs are the basis for the survival of Xi'an drum music.
The existing Xi'an drummer's score collection in the 28th year of the Qianlong reign of the Qing Dynasty has basically the same characters as those used in Jiang Kui's seventeen self Du songs of the Song Dynasty, which proves that this collection has a long history and is a folk music score gradually lost in the whole country since the Ming and Qing Dynasties.
There are more than 1100 pieces of Xi'an drum music which have the same name as Tang and song Daqu, Tang and song Yan Daqu, Jiaofang Daqu and so on. Compared with Tang and song Daqu, Xi'an drum music has a huge structure and can not accommodate the new musical instruments since Ming and Qing Dynasties. It shows some primitive characteristics and reflects the strict inheritance of Tang and song music. Now the commonly used repertoire are guduanzi, dazhazi, Yinling, Taoci, nanci, qupo, zaqu, etc.
Xi'an drum music is an important legacy of ancient Chinese music. Its unique complex musical form and rich characteristics, music collection, spinning and instrument configuration form become valuable evidence to solve the mystery of ancient Chinese music art. Its large number of music repertoire enriches the treasure house of Chinese music culture and will play an important role in the further development of Chinese national music culture.
Due to the erosion of modern strong culture, the folk cultural environment of Xi'an drum music, such as folk temple fair, is gradually disappearing, and its survival soil is disappearing. In addition, the old artists have died one after another, and there is no successor. Xi'an drum music is on the verge of extinction, which needs urgent rescue and protection.
